A study on the T lymphocyte subsets, plasma neopterin and serum lgE in patients with atopic dermatitis / 대한피부과학회지
Korean Journal of Dermatology ; : 877-883, 1993.
Artigo em Coreano | WPRIM | ID: wpr-32812
ABSTRACT

BACKGROUND:

Many physiologic, pharmacologic and immunologic abnormalities were reported in atopic dermatitis but the cause and pathogenesis of the disease remain obscure.

OBJECTIVE:

This study was done to investigate the systemic immunologic abnormalities in atopic dermatitis.

METHOD:

To evaluate the cell mediated immunity, me quantified pei ipheral blood T lymphocytes and their subsets, using flow cytometery, and assessed plasma neopteiin levels by means of radioimmunoassay. To evaluate the abnormal humoral immunity, we assessed the serum IgE levels by means of enzyme-immunoassay.

RESULTS:

Mean proportions of peripheral blood T lymphocytes and, heir subsets in atopic Dermatitis patients were within normal limits. Hut the suppvessor/cytotoxic T lyrphocytes(T8) were significantly decreased in the group of se"ere atopic dermatitis compared with the group of mild atopic dermatitis(P0.05). Mean serum IgE levels in the patients with atopic dermatitis were higher than reference value. But there was no significant difference between the mild and severe atopic dermatitis group. Serum IgE levels ivere negatiiely correlated with T8(r=-0.3774, P<0.05) and positively with T4/T8 ratio(r =0.5007, P<0.05).

Conclusions:

These data;uggest that the atopic der matitis has abr ormalities in cell mediated immunity as well as elevated IgE level.
